>  기사  >  백엔드 개발  >  json_encode Usage_php 기술에 대한 간략한 토론

json_encode Usage_php 기술에 대한 간략한 토론

WBOY
WBOY원래의
2016-05-16 20:21:58982검색

1. 데이터베이스에서 쿼리한 데이터를 배열에 넣습니다

코드 복사 코드는 다음과 같습니다.

$query=mysql_query($SQL);
while($row = mysql_fetch_array($query)){
         $xdata[]=$row['EventDate'];
           $ydata[]=intval($row['data']);
}

2. 데이터를 json으로 변환

코드 복사 코드는 다음과 같습니다.

$data_arr=배열($xdata,$ydata)
json_encode($data_arr);

3. HTML 페이지의 AJAX 호출 데이터

코드 복사 코드는 다음과 같습니다.

$.ajax({
유형: "가져오기",
url: "columndata.php?r=" Math.floor(Math.random() * 1000 1),
데이터: { 'BeginTime': "" BeginTime "", "EndTime": "" endTime "" , "keyword": "" 키워드 "" },
데이터 유형: "텍스트",
전역: 거짓,
비동기: 거짓,
성공: 함수(strReult) {
If (strReult == "-1") { 경고("실패!") }
var jsondata = eval("(" strReult ")");
var xData = jsondata[0]; var yData = jsondata[1];
var namestr = jsondata[2];
},
오류: 함수 () {
경고("실패!");
}
});

위 내용은 json_encode 사용법에 관한 내용입니다. 모든 분들께 도움이 되기를 바랍니다.

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.